Kiepenheuer & Witsch is a German publishing house, established in 1948 by Joseph C. Witsch and Gustav Kiepenheuer. The partners initially held 30% and 40% of the company's share capital respectively. The publisher is based in Cologne, Germany and has been part of the Holtzbrinck Publishing Group since 2002.

The publishing house has its own paperback series, Kiwi Paperback, established in 1982 and has owned the Galiani Berlin imprint since 2009.
